Garth Trinidad stands as a symbol of musical enlightenment in the world of DJs, embodying the essence of a modern-day griot. Since 1996, his eclectic mix of sounds has graced the airwaves of KCRW, earning him accolades as one of the best DJs in the industry.
With an innate ability to curate a sonic journey that transcends borders, Trinidad has introduced audiences to groundbreaking artists like Little Dragon and Janelle Monae, while also engaging in insightful conversations with legends such as Quincy Jones and Yoko Ono.
Beyond his radio prowess, Trinidad’s influence extends far and wide, shaping the landscape of global music culture. Through various platforms including event curation, journalism, music supervision, and production, he champions the ethos of creative independence, inspiring audiences to dive deeper into the realms of discovery and cultural discernment.
Trinidad’s impact is not confined to the airwaves alone; he has lent his expertise to renowned brands like Apple, HBO, and Nike, further solidifying his status as a key influencer in the industry. His multidimensional approach to music extends to his work as an illustrator and fine artist, showcasing his boundless creativity and passion for the arts.
A true tastemaker, Trinidad’s playlist transcends genres, seamlessly blending future soul, deep dance, indie rock, and jazz. His commitment to championing alternative artists has earned him recognition, with LA Weekly honoring his show as the Best Radio Program multiple times.
